<!-- 
RSS generated by JIRA (9.4.14#940014-sha1:734e6822bbf0d45eff9af51f82432957f73aa32c) at Sat Feb 10 02:54:00 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>Whamcloud Community JIRA</title>
    <link>https://jira.whamcloud.com</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>9.4.14</version>
        <build-number>940014</build-number>
        <build-date>05-12-2023</build-date>
    </build-info>


<item>
            <title>[LU-12597] test-framework mdts_nodes, osts_nodes should return comma_list</title>
                <link>https://jira.whamcloud.com/browse/LU-12597</link>
                <project id="10000" key="LU">Lustre</project>
                    <description>&lt;p&gt;The &lt;tt&gt;test-framework.sh&lt;/tt&gt; helper functions &lt;tt&gt;mdts_nodes()&lt;/tt&gt;, &lt;tt&gt;osts_nodes()&lt;/tt&gt;, &lt;tt&gt;agts_nodes()&lt;/tt&gt;, &lt;tt&gt;nodes_list()&lt;/tt&gt;, &lt;tt&gt;all_mdts_nodes()&lt;/tt&gt;, &lt;tt&gt;all_osts_nodes()&lt;/tt&gt;, &lt;tt&gt;all_server_nodes()&lt;/tt&gt; and &lt;tt&gt;all_nodes()&lt;/tt&gt; are mostly used together with &quot;&lt;tt&gt;comma_list()&lt;/tt&gt;&quot; to convert the space-separated node list into a comma-separated node list suitable for use by &lt;tt&gt;pdsh&lt;/tt&gt;.  There are 261 uses of these functions, of which only 55 do not immediately call &lt;tt&gt;comma_list()&lt;/tt&gt;,&lt;/p&gt;

&lt;p&gt;It makes sense to change these helper functions to call &lt;tt&gt;comma_list()&lt;/tt&gt; internally to always return the comma-separated list of nodes, and fix the few places that need a space-separated list to use &quot;&lt;tt&gt;| tr &apos;,&apos; &apos; &apos;&lt;/tt&gt;&quot; or &quot;${VAR//,/ }&quot; or similar.&lt;/p&gt;

&lt;p&gt;It shouldn&apos;t be harmful for &quot;&lt;tt&gt;comma_list()&lt;/tt&gt;&quot; to take an already comma-separated list as input, so there isn&apos;t a requirement for a single patch to remove the use of &lt;tt&gt;comma_list()&lt;/tt&gt; from all tests, only those few places that require a space-separated list.&lt;/p&gt;</description>
                <environment></environment>
        <key id="56504">LU-12597</key>
            <summary>test-framework mdts_nodes, osts_nodes should return comma_list</summary>
                <type id="4" iconUrl="https://jira.whamcloud.com/secure/viewavatar?size=xsmall&amp;avatarId=11310&amp;avatarType=issuetype">Improvement</type>
                                            <priority id="4" iconUrl="https://jira.whamcloud.com/images/icons/priorities/minor.svg">Minor</priority>
                        <status id="1" iconUrl="https://jira.whamcloud.com/images/icons/statuses/open.png" description="The issue is open and ready for the assignee to start work on it.">Open</status>
                    <statusCategory id="2" key="new" colorName="default"/>
                                    <resolution id="-1">Unresolved</resolution>
                                        <assignee username="wc-triage">WC Triage</assignee>
                                    <reporter username="adilger">Andreas Dilger</reporter>
                        <labels>
                            <label>test_script_improvements</label>
                    </labels>
                <created>Sat, 27 Jul 2019 03:35:49 +0000</created>
                <updated>Thu, 17 Aug 2023 23:58:36 +0000</updated>
                                                                                <due></due>
                            <votes>0</votes>
                                    <watches>3</watches>
                                                                            <comments>
                            <comment id="252219" author="gerrit" created="Tue, 30 Jul 2019 03:04:33 +0000"  >&lt;p&gt;Andreas Dilger (adilger@whamcloud.com) uploaded a new patch: &lt;a href=&quot;https://review.whamcloud.com/35647&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://review.whamcloud.com/35647&lt;/a&gt;&lt;br/&gt;
Subject: &lt;a href=&quot;https://jira.whamcloud.com/browse/LU-12597&quot; title=&quot;test-framework mdts_nodes, osts_nodes should return comma_list&quot; class=&quot;issue-link&quot; data-issue-key=&quot;LU-12597&quot;&gt;LU-12597&lt;/a&gt; tests: remove need for comma_list&lt;br/&gt;
Project: fs/lustre-release&lt;br/&gt;
Branch: master&lt;br/&gt;
Current Patch Set: 1&lt;br/&gt;
Commit: cbbc14a8dbd837808cb63dc947037aebb738ae8d&lt;/p&gt;</comment>
                            <comment id="382248" author="gerrit" created="Fri, 11 Aug 2023 23:34:45 +0000"  >&lt;p&gt;&quot;Andreas Dilger &amp;lt;adilger@whamcloud.com&amp;gt;&quot; uploaded a new patch: &lt;a href=&quot;https://review.whamcloud.com/c/fs/lustre-release/+/51933&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://review.whamcloud.com/c/fs/lustre-release/+/51933&lt;/a&gt;&lt;br/&gt;
Subject: &lt;a href=&quot;https://jira.whamcloud.com/browse/LU-12597&quot; title=&quot;test-framework mdts_nodes, osts_nodes should return comma_list&quot; class=&quot;issue-link&quot; data-issue-key=&quot;LU-12597&quot;&gt;LU-12597&lt;/a&gt; tests: remove comma_list for MDTs&lt;br/&gt;
Project: fs/lustre-release&lt;br/&gt;
Branch: master&lt;br/&gt;
Current Patch Set: 1&lt;br/&gt;
Commit: 91138d003bc9065c7b8a0a175d3d90b9b5a9e932&lt;/p&gt;</comment>
                            <comment id="382904" author="gerrit" created="Thu, 17 Aug 2023 23:58:36 +0000"  >&lt;p&gt;&quot;Andreas Dilger &amp;lt;adilger@whamcloud.com&amp;gt;&quot; uploaded a new patch: &lt;a href=&quot;https://review.whamcloud.com/c/fs/lustre-release/+/51976&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://review.whamcloud.com/c/fs/lustre-release/+/51976&lt;/a&gt;&lt;br/&gt;
Subject: &lt;a href=&quot;https://jira.whamcloud.com/browse/LU-12597&quot; title=&quot;test-framework mdts_nodes, osts_nodes should return comma_list&quot; class=&quot;issue-link&quot; data-issue-key=&quot;LU-12597&quot;&gt;LU-12597&lt;/a&gt; tests: remove comma_list for remaining uses&lt;br/&gt;
Project: fs/lustre-release&lt;br/&gt;
Branch: master&lt;br/&gt;
Current Patch Set: 1&lt;br/&gt;
Commit: ac89948314ace9be89bdfe11d514d8089ed6adb4&lt;/p&gt;</comment>
                    </comments>
                    <attachments>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                                                                                                                                                            <customfield id="customfield_10890"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                        <customfield id="customfield_10390"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|i00k9b: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10090" key="com.pyxis.greenhopper.jira:gh-global-rank">
                        <customfieldname>Rank (Obsolete)</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>9223372036854775807</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                </customfields>
    </item>
</channel>
</rss>